Ver Mensaje Individual
  #17 (permalink)  
Antiguo 03/02/2012, 23:56
starfix
 
Fecha de Ingreso: diciembre-2011
Ubicación: Crespo - Entre Rios
Mensajes: 155
Antigüedad: 12 años, 4 meses
Puntos: 25
Respuesta: preguntas generales y ¿qué es disc?

1: el endl no es obligatorio, lo que hace es mover el cursor a la siguiente linea, si no lo pones el cursor queda en el lugar donde termino y se sigue escribiendo ahi. el endl lo vas a poder usar en el cout, nunca en el cin

2: el programa finaliza cuando se ingresa un numero negativo, si vos seguis ingresando numeros positivos no va a terminar solo, fijate que las condiciones son de que los bucles se sigan ejecutando hasta que la variable num sea menor a 0.
Fijate lo que dice la linea 2: "Finalizar al dar un numero negativo"

3: al usar el operador += lo que se hace es, a la variable que se encuentra en la izquierda se le suma el resultado de lo que haya a la derecha. ej:

supongamos que sum vale 13 y se ingresa por teclado 32, almacenando este ultimo en la variable num.
al realizar la siguiente operacion sum+= num (es lo mismo que sum= sum+num), el compilador toma la variable sum y le suma el valor de num, ahora la variable sum pasa a valer 45